Synthesis and Antibacterial Activity of Some Acetophenone Derivatives

New compounds—[4-hydroxy-2,6-bis-(3-methoxyphenyl)-4-phenylcyclohexane-1,3-diyl]bis(phenylmethanone), 4′′-methoxy-5′-oxo-N-phenyl-2′,3′,4′,5′-tetrahydro-[1,1′:3′,1′′-terphenyl]-4′-carboxamide, and 4′′-nitro-5′-oxo-N-phenyl-2′,3′,4′,5′-tetrahydro-[1,1′:3′,1′′-terphenyl]-4′-carboxamide—were synthesized by the reaction of acetophenone with aldehydes and acetoacetanilide. Subsequently, their antibacterial activity against pathogenic bacteria was studied. The structure of the products was determined using NMR spectroscopy. A probable reaction mechanism for the formation of the six-membered ring was proposed.
